Career Path

Cultural Heritage Manager

Oversees preservation projects, manages budgets, and ensures compliance with heritage laws. High demand in the UK with salaries ranging from Β£35,000 to Β£55,000 annually.

Indigenous Art Curator

Specializes in curating and preserving indigenous art collections. Salaries typically range from Β£30,000 to Β£50,000, with growing opportunities in museums and galleries.

Archaeological Conservator

Focuses on the conservation of artifacts and archaeological sites. Demand is steady, with salaries averaging Β£28,000 to Β£45,000 in the UK.

Heritage Policy Advisor

Works with governments and organizations to shape heritage preservation policies. Salaries range from Β£40,000 to Β£60,000, reflecting the specialized skill set required.
